## Changelog — Sweepwell 2.0

For future maintainers: the retention sweeper's setting `SWEEPER_AUTH` has been renamed to `SWEEPWELL_VAULT_SECRET` to clarify that it authenticates against the retention vault, not the sweeper API. The old name is no longer read as of this release. Update your `.env` accordingly: remove the deprecated entry, then add the vault secret on the following line.

vault entry, fadup-tagag: RELAY_SECRET8=2fd92179

Handover: build agent clock skew

Taking over the Forgeline CI skew issue. Agents in the Bramford rack drift up to 40s after reboot because NTP sync races the agent daemon startup. Symptom: artifact timestamps out of order, flaky cache invalidation, occasional signed-build rejections. Workaround for now: drain the agent, force a time sync, re-enroll. Don't trust timestamps in logs from affected agents. The permanent fix proposal and affected-agent list are tracked on the internal page below.

wiki page, kahog-hahig: https://vault.zemvargrid.internal/display/deploy/repo/settings/merge_requests/job/settings/6f3b933774dbc5320a4daa18

## Runbook: TwigSweep stale-branch bot

If someone reports a branch deleted too early, don't panic — TwigSweep archives refs for 30 days, so restoration is one command (see the restore section). Most complaints come from the Harlen monorepo, where activity detection is fuzzier. Before escalating, confirm the bot's current settings match what the team expects. Here's what it's running with right now.

settings of fahag-haduf:
[ulaox]
port = 8443
region = south-2
host = ulaox.lumiccorp.internal
timeout_ms = 500
retries = 8

**Re: permessage-deflate on the Coppervane gateway** — flagging this for the weekly sync. Enabling compression cuts our websocket egress roughly in half on chatty channels, but context takeover means each connection holds a dictionary buffer, and at our connection counts that memory adds up fast. I'd propose compression only above a payload size floor, with capped window bits. The numbers I tested with follow.

tuning table, yahap-hahip:
BUDGETS = {
    "praiel": 88,
    "quenox": 61,
    "nordor": 332,
    "gorix": 835,
    "ruswyn": 186,
}